What Makes Compostable Poly Mailers Different for Skincare Products

The technical details separating genuine compostable film from greenwashed imitations matter more than most buyers realize. When you buy compostable poly mailers for skincare, you're typically dealing with one of three material families: PLA (polylactic acid), PBAT (polybutylene adipate terephthalate), or starch-based blends. Each has different performance characteristics, and understanding these differences will save you from costly mistakes.

PLA comes from fermented plant starch—usually corn or sugarcane—and behaves similarly to conventional plastic in terms of clarity and printability. I toured a PLA production facility in Lincoln, Nebraska back in May 2022. The smell of corn starch when you walk in is weirdly comforting, almost like being at a county fair. However, PLA has real limitations: it becomes brittle below 32°F (0°C) and can lose structural integrity above 110°F (43°C). For skincare brands shipping to customers in Arizona summers (where temperatures regularly exceed 115°F in Phoenix) or Minnesota winters (where packages sit in unheated mailboxes at -10°F), this matters. And trust me, I've seen the unhappy customer photos when a perfectly good serum arrives in a shattered mailer.

PBAT offers more flexibility, often blended with PLA to create a film that handles temperature fluctuations better—typically functional from -22°F to 140°F (-30°C to 60°C). PBAT-based mailers typically maintain their compostable properties across a broader range of conditions, which is why most premium compostable mailers use PBAT as the primary component. I recommend these for skincare brands with national or international shipping operations. PBAT costs approximately $0.03-$0.05 more per unit than PLA, but the performance consistency is worth it.

Starch blends combine corn, wheat, or potato starches with biodegradable polymers. These tend to be the most affordable option but often sacrifice some tear strength (typically 20-30% lower tensile strength than PBAT blends) and moisture resistance. Honestly, I've watched too many brands get seduced by the lower price point only to deal with returns and complaints when mailers arrived partially degraded. You really do get what you pay for here.

Compostability certifications from any supplier are non-negotiable. Look for the TÜV Austria OK compost HOME or OK compost INDUSTRIAL symbols—these indicate the material will break down in home composting bins (slower, cooler) or industrial composting facilities (faster, hotter) respectively. For skincare brands, I strongly recommend requiring ASTM D6400 compliance, which is the US standard for labeling compostable plastics. If a supplier can't provide third-party testing documentation, walk away. I made the mistake once of trusting a verbal certification, and the client ended up with a shipment of mailers that wouldn't compost anywhere. That was a fun conversation to have. (Sarcasm, in case you couldn't tell.)

BPI (Biodegradable Products Institute) certification matters too. This independent organization actually tests products and maintains a public database of verified compostable materials. Checking their directory before you buy compostable poly mailers for skincare products takes five minutes and could save months of headaches.

Technical Specifications: Finding the Right Compostable Mailer Size and Thickness

Size selection for skincare mailers depends entirely on your product range, and brands make expensive mistakes here all the time. Standard sizes from most manufacturers include 6"x9", 8.5"x11", 9"x12", 10"x13", and 14.5"x19". For a typical skincare shipment—a 30ml serum, perhaps a moisturizer, and a few sample packets—usually everything fits in a 9"x12" mailer with room for tissue paper or recycled void fill.

Shipping larger items like skincare sets, full routines, or anything requiring secondary packaging means stepping up to the 10"x13". I've watched brands try to squeeze oversized orders into undersized mailers, resulting in torn envelopes, damaged products, and refund requests. The refund requests are the worst part—nobody wants to deal with those. Spending the extra $0.02 per unit for the right size is worth it. False economy otherwise.

Thickness is where most buyers need guidance. Compostable mailers typically range from 2.0 mil to 4.0 mil (1 mil = 0.001 inches), which translates to approximately 50-100 gsm depending on material density. Here's my practical breakdown based on actual use:

  • 2.0-2.5 mil (50-65 gsm): Lightweight skincare products only (sample packets, foil packets, travel sizes). Anything heavier risks tearing during handling.
  • 3.0 mil (75 gsm): The sweet spot for most skincare brands. Handles glass bottles up to 100ml, tubes, and most combination shipments without issues.
  • 3.5-4.0 mil (90-100 gsm): Heavy items, multiple bottles, or international shipping where packages get handled roughly. It costs more, but I've seen 2.5 mil mailers split open during standard UPS handling. I have photos. They're not pretty.

The adhesive strip—usually called the "peel-and-seal" closure—is another critical spec. Most compostable mailers use a water-activated adhesive strip, which creates a tamper-evident seal. For skincare products where authenticity matters to customers, I recommend the peel-and-seal with an additional security pattern. Some manufacturers offer "rip-and-tear" notches that customers appreciate for easy opening without scissors.

Ventilation perforation patterns get overlooked. For products containing high concentrations of essential oils or active ingredients that might off-gas slightly, ask your manufacturer about ventilation options. I've had clients with facial oils that created pressure buildup in sealed mailers during temperature fluctuations. One brand actually had a mailer burst open in transit—imagine the unboxing experience for that customer. Spoiler: it wasn't the Instagram-worthy moment they were hoping for.

Pricing, Minimum Order Quantities, and Bulk Cost Breakdown

Pricing matters, and I'll be straight with you: when you buy compostable poly mailers for skincare products, you're going to pay a premium over conventional polyethylene. I see this as a marketing investment, not just a packaging cost, but I understand that margins matter for small and growing brands. Every dollar counts when you're just starting out. The good news is that the premium shrinks significantly at higher volumes.

Minimum order quantities (MOQs) typically range from 1,000 units at smaller manufacturers up to 5,000-10,000 units at larger production facilities. At Custom Logo Things, I've negotiated MOQs as low as 1,000 for blank compostable mailers, which works well for brands in testing phases or launching new products. Custom printed compostable mailers usually require higher minimums—typically 2,500 to 5,000 units—due to setup costs for water-based flexographic printing on compostable films.

Here's a realistic pricing breakdown based on quotes I've gathered from manufacturers in Q4 2024:

Quantity Blank 9"x12" (3mil) Custom Print 9"x12" (3mil) Blank 10"x13" (3mil)
1,000 units $0.42 - $0.55 each N/A (MOQ not met) $0.48 - $0.62 each
2,500 units $0.32 - $0.40 each $0.58 - $0.72 each $0.38 - $0.48 each
5,000 units $0.26 - $0.34 each $0.45 - $0.58 each $0.30 - $0.40 each
10,000 units $0.22 - $0.28 each $0.38 - $0.48 each $0.26 - $0.34 each
25,000+ units $0.18 - $0.24 each $0.30 - $0.40 each $0.22 - $0.30 each

These are range estimates; your actual pricing will depend on material specifications (PBAT blends run $0.03-$0.05 higher than PLA-based), certification requirements, and current resin costs. As of November 2024, PLA pellets from NatureWorks are running approximately $1.80-$2.20 per kg. Always request a firm quote before committing. And please, don't waste everyone's time by getting three quotes and then disappearing. We've all been there.

Beyond unit costs, factor these into your budget: tooling or setup fees for custom printing typically run $150-$500 for flexographic plates, shipping charges from manufacturer to your warehouse can add $0.02-$0.05 per unit for less-than-truckload shipments from facilities in Wisconsin or Illinois to West Coast distribution centers, and storage considerations since compostable materials have a shelf life of 12-18 months under proper conditions (stored at room temperature below 85°F with humidity below 60%). I always recommend ordering 6-9 months of supply at a time to balance cost savings against material degradation risk. Nobody wants to be the brand stuck with thousands of dollars worth of mailers that started degrading in storage.

Production Lead Times and Fulfillment Process from Order to Delivery

Compostable packaging requires more lead time than you think. When you're ready to buy compostable poly mailers for skincare shipping, plan accordingly or you'll find yourself in a panic situation. I've been the person getting panicked calls at 7 AM, so believe me when I say: plan ahead.

For blank inventory (no custom printing), production typically takes 5-7 business days from proof approval, plus 3-5 days for ground shipping within the continental US. West Coast buyers ordering from an East Coast manufacturer should add another 2-3 days. Many suppliers maintain some blank inventory of standard sizes, which can ship within 24-48 hours for a premium rush fee of 15-25%.

For custom printed compostable mailers, the timeline extends significantly:

  • Artwork and proof approval: 3-5 business days, depending on your design revision cycles. Industry data shows brands average 2.3 revision rounds.
  • Printing setup and production: 10-15 business days, longer for 4-color process printing (typically 12-18 business days).
  • Quality control and finishing: 2-3 business days.
  • Shipping: 3-7 business days depending on distance.

Total timeline for custom printed compostable mailers: typically 18-25 business days from artwork approval to warehouse delivery (approximately 4-5 weeks).

The sampling phase is where brands cut corners, and they always regret it. Always request physical samples before committing to a full production run. Sample costs typically run $15-$50 depending on quantity and whether you're requesting printed or blank samples. I've visited factories where the digital proof looked flawless but the actual printed mailer had registration issues, color inconsistencies, or adhesive problems. The adhesive problem was particularly memorable—the sample sealed so aggressively that opening it required scissors and creative profanity. A $30 sample order prevents a $15,000 mistake.

For skincare brands planning product launches, I recommend finalizing your mailer specifications at least 8-10 weeks before your expected ship date. This accounts for sample testing (5-7 business days), potential reorders of samples if adjustments are needed (add another 5-7 business days), production time (12-15 business days), and shipping delays (3-7 business days with a 2-day buffer recommended). One beauty brand I worked with in Denver nailed everything except the packaging timeline—they had product ready but no mailers to ship it in, and their product launch window closed before their compostable mailers arrived from Wisconsin. I still feel bad for them, honestly.

Ready to Order? Here Are Your First Three Steps

Let's get you moving forward. Before reaching out to any supplier—including us—you need to complete these three steps. Skipping them is how brands end up with the wrong packaging, and I promise you, the wrong packaging is not a good time.

Step 1: Determine your exact specifications and quantity needs. I mean specific: what size mailer (in inches), what thickness (in mil), what closure type (peel-and-seal, water-activated, or resealable), whether you need custom printing or blank, how many units you need per order (specify by SKU if ordering multiple sizes), and how frequently you reorder (monthly, quarterly, or annually). Write this down in a packaging specification sheet. When I ask a client "what are your specs?" and they say "the regular size," that's when the quoting process takes three times longer than necessary. Know your dimensions, know your quantities, know your timeline. I sound like a broken record on this point, but that's because it matters so much.

Step 2: Request samples to test physical properties. This is non-negotiable. Order at least 5-10 samples of your intended mailer size and material. Test them with your actual products inside (include your heaviest SKU and your most fragile item). Ship them to yourself or colleagues in different climates—I'd recommend testing with addresses in Arizona, Minnesota, and Florida to cover temperature extremes. Have at least 3 customers open them and give feedback on the unboxing experience. I had a client in Atlanta discover that their particular combination of glass bottles and corrugated inserts created friction that tore their 2.5 mil mailers during August humidity—they'd never have caught that without physical testing. Order samples, test thoroughly, adjust specs if needed.

Step 3: Get a firm quote with confirmed lead time. A quote isn't just a price—it's a commitment to deliver specific goods at specific pricing within a specific timeframe. When you receive a quote, verify that it includes: unit price per quantity tier, tooling/setup fees if applicable (typically $150-$500 for flexographic printing setup), shipping costs from the manufacturer's location to your warehouse, delivery timeline (specific business days, not "approximately"), payment terms (Net 30 is standard for established accounts), and any minimum reorder requirements. A vague quote is worse than no quote because it creates false expectations. False expectations lead to difficult conversations nobody enjoys.

Frequently Asked Questions

What certifications should compostable poly mailers for skincare have?

Look for TÜV Austria OK compost HOME or OK compost INDUSTRIAL certification on any mailer you're considering. These symbols indicate independent verification that the material will break down in composting conditions. ASTM D6400 compliance is the US standard that verifies compostability claims. Additionally, BPI (Biodegradable Products Institute) certification provides third-party testing documentation that you can show customers concerned about greenwashing. If a supplier provides only vague "biodegradable" claims without specific certifications, proceed with caution. Ask for their BPI listing number and verify it at bioproductsinstitute.org. Honestly, if they can't show you paperwork, that's a red flag you shouldn't ignore.

Can I get custom printing on compostable mailers for my skincare brand?

Yes, water-based flexographic printing works excellently on compostable films and maintains the material's compostability properties. Custom printing typically requires 2,500+ unit minimums depending on the complexity of your design and the manufacturer. One color prints are most cost-effective (setup: $150-$250); two color prints add approximately $100-$150 to setup costs. Full-color process printing (4-color CMYK) costs significantly more—typically $400-$600 setup plus 20-30% higher per-unit pricing due to additional print stations and tighter registration requirements. Lead time extends by 7-10 business days for printed orders compared to blank inventory. We can walk you through the artwork requirements (minimum 300 DPI for bitmap images, vector art preferred for logos) and provide digital proofs within 2-3 business days before production commitment.

How do compostable poly mailers perform in humid or hot climates?

Quality compostable films maintain structural integrity up to approximately 120°F (49°C), which handles most shipping and storage conditions. However, prolonged exposure to high humidity (above 75% relative humidity) can affect material properties over time. For brands shipping to particularly warm or humid regions (Gulf Coast states during summer, for example, where heat indexes regularly exceed 100°F), I recommend requesting heat-seal testing documentation from your manufacturer, specifically requesting the ASTM D4169 testing protocol for thermal resistance. Store your compostable mailer inventory in cool, dry conditions away from direct sunlight (ideally in climate-controlled warehouse at 65-75°F and 40-60% humidity), and expect a shelf life of 12-18 months when properly stored. We can provide specific performance data for different material formulations based on your distribution climate needs.

What's the actual environmental benefit of switching to compostable mailers?

This question deserves an honest answer, not just marketing spin. Compostable mailers, when composted properly, break down into carbon dioxide, water, and biomass within 90-180 days in industrial composting conditions. That's dramatically faster than the 500-1,000 years conventional polyethylene takes to degrade. However, I wanna be upfront: if compostable mailers end up in a landfill (where oxygen and heat levels are typically low), they don't compost efficiently. Industrial composting facilities need temperatures of at least 140°F (60°C) and specific microbial activity to break down these materials properly. If your customers don't have access to industrial composting or don't actually compost their mailers, you're still making a better choice than conventional plastic—you're eliminating microplastic shedding during shipping and handling, and you're supporting demand for compostable infrastructure. But the full environmental benefit requires end-of-life participation. It's one reason I always recommend pairing your compostable packaging with clear customer communication about how to actually compost it.

How do I calculate whether the premium is worth it for my brand?

Here's my practical framework: calculate your current cost per shipment, compare it against compostable pricing, and then estimate the value of the brand perception benefit. If you're shipping 500 packages monthly at $0.18 per conventional mailer versus $0.34 per compostable mailer, that's a difference of $80 monthly or $960 annually. Is that worth it? Depends on your customer lifetime value and how many customers your sustainability messaging resonates with. I've worked with brands whose customers explicitly mention packaging in reviews and social media posts—the organic marketing value of being visibly sustainable often exceeds the direct cost premium. For premium skincare brands where the average order value exceeds $75, customers seem more willing to absorb packaging costs as part of the overall brand experience. For budget-positioned brands where customers comparison shop, the premium might be harder to justify unless you can fold it into your pricing. Run the numbers for your specific situation before deciding.
